About this opportunity We specialise in the manufacture and supply of rigid plastic packaging servicing for the consumer and industrial sectors. Our Villawood plastic packaging manufacturing site is seeking an experienced Health, Safety and Environment practitioner to take the lead on implementation of the Group health, safety and environmental strategy, management system and programs within Pact's household and industrial division. The role requires close collaboration with the leadership team, and WHSE teams to instil a culture of safety excellence, ensure regulatory compliance, and drive continuous improvement. Your key responsibilities Support Pact Packaging WHSE program aligning it with overarching objectives and values. Act as a subject matter expert for assigned WHSE elements and lead the development and deployment of associated policy, procedures, systems and programs. Promote and nurture a strong safety culture through heightened awareness, engagement, and continuous improvement efforts. Working closely with the Senior Leadership Team (SLT) and the WHSE personnel to be effective safety leaders. Identify, assess, and mitigate workplace hazards specific to Pact Packaging's activities. Ensuring all sites have a current risk assessment and regular site inspections and observations are conducted to ensure effective hazard control measures are in place with a focus on critical risk areas, including machinery safety, Lockout/Tagout (LOTO) procedures, traffic management, chemical safety, and working at height protocols. Maintain an up‑to‑date knowledge of health, safety and environmental regulations and ensure Division‑wide compliance through a program of audits and compliance checks. Act as the interface with regulatory authorities when necessary. Incident Reporting and Investigation: Management of high‑risk events and notifiable incidents, ensuring they are reported within the required timeframes and providing support to sites in incident investigations and corrective actions. Oversee the development and delivery of tailored WHSE training programs at all levels within the Division. This encompasses employees, contractors, and visitors to ensure comprehensive education on WHSE matters. Create and maintain all Division‑specific health and safety procedures and guidelines. These protocols should complement the Group procedures and continually reflect industry best practices and legal requirements. Provide "on the ground" support within the Villawood site including specialised WHSE tasks, such as risk assessments and solutions identification. Prepare and present monthly reports on WHSE performance.
